#!/usr/bin/env uv run --script
# /// script
# requires-python = ">=3.11"
# dependencies = [
# "click>=8.1.8",
# "tomlkit>=0.13.2"
# ]
# ///
import sys
import re
import click
from pathlib import Path
import json
import tomlkit
import datetime
import subprocess
from enum import Enum
from typing import Any, NewType
Version = NewType("Version", str)
GitHash = NewType("GitHash", str)
class GitHashParamType(click.ParamType):
name = "git_hash"
def convert(
self, value: Any, param: click.Parameter | None, ctx: click.Context | None
) -> GitHash | None:
if value is None:
return None
if not (8 <= len(value) <= 40):
self.fail(f"Git hash must be between 8 and 40 characters, got {len(value)}")
if not re.match(r"^[0-9a-fA-F]+$", value):
self.fail("Git hash must contain only hex digits (0-9, a-f)")
try:
# Verify hash exists in repo
subprocess.run(
["git", "rev-parse", "--verify", value], check=True, capture_output=True
)
except subprocess.CalledProcessError:
self.fail(f"Git hash {value} not found in repository")
return GitHash(value.lower())
GIT_HASH = GitHashParamType()
class PackageType(Enum):
NPM = 1
PYPI = 2
@classmethod
def from_path(cls, directory: Path) -> "PackageType":
if (directory / "package.json").exists():
return cls.NPM
elif (directory / "pyproject.toml").exists():
return cls.PYPI
else:
raise Exception("No package.json or pyproject.toml found")
def get_changes(path: Path, git_hash: str) -> bool:
"""Check if any files changed between current state and git hash"""
try:
output = subprocess.run(
["git", "diff", "--name-only", git_hash, "--", path],
cwd=path,
check=True,
capture_output=True,
text=True,
)
changed_files = [Path(f) for f in output.stdout.splitlines()]
relevant_files = [f for f in changed_files if f.suffix in ['.py', '.ts']]
return len(relevant_files) >= 1
except subprocess.CalledProcessError:
return False
def get_package_name(path: Path, pkg_type: PackageType) -> str:
"""Get package name from package.json or pyproject.toml"""
match pkg_type:
case PackageType.NPM:
with open(path / "package.json", "rb") as f:
return json.load(f)["name"]
case PackageType.PYPI:
with open(path / "pyproject.toml") as f:
toml_data = tomlkit.parse(f.read())
name = toml_data.get("project", {}).get("name")
if not name:
raise Exception("No name in pyproject.toml project section")
return str(name)
def generate_version() -> Version:
"""Generate version based on current date"""
now = datetime.datetime.now()
return Version(f"{now.year}.{now.month}.{now.day}")
def publish_package(
path: Path, pkg_type: PackageType, version: Version, dry_run: bool = False
):
"""Publish package based on type"""
try:
match pkg_type:
case PackageType.NPM:
# Update version in package.json
with open(path / "package.json", "rb+") as f:
data = json.load(f)
data["version"] = version
f.seek(0)
json.dump(data, f, indent=2)
f.truncate()
if not dry_run:
# Publish to npm
subprocess.run(["npm", "publish"], cwd=path, check=True)
case PackageType.PYPI:
# Update version in pyproject.toml
with open(path / "pyproject.toml") as f:
data = tomlkit.parse(f.read())
data["project"]["version"] = version
with open(path / "pyproject.toml", "w") as f:
f.write(tomlkit.dumps(data))
if not dry_run:
# Build and publish to PyPI
subprocess.run(["uv", "build"], cwd=path, check=True)
subprocess.run(
["uv", "publish", "--username", "__token__"],
cwd=path,
check=True,
)
except Exception as e:
raise Exception(f"Failed to publish: {e}") from e
@click.command()
@click.argument("directory", type=click.Path(exists=True, path_type=Path))
@click.argument("git_hash", type=GIT_HASH)
@click.option(
"--dry-run", is_flag=True, help="Update version numbers but don't publish"
)
def main(directory: Path, git_hash: GitHash, dry_run: bool) -> int:
"""Release package if changes detected"""
# Detect package type
try:
path = directory.resolve(strict=True)
pkg_type = PackageType.from_path(path)
except Exception as e:
return 1
# Check for changes
if not get_changes(path, git_hash):
return 0
try:
# Generate version and publish
version = generate_version()
name = get_package_name(path, pkg_type)
publish_package(path, pkg_type, version, dry_run)
if not dry_run:
click.echo(f"{name}@{version}")
else:
click.echo(f"🔍 Dry run: Would have published {name}@{version} if this was a real release")
return 0
except Exception as e:
return 1
if __name__ == "__main__":
sys.exit(main())
